We Can But Worry Posted May 8, 2011 Share Posted May 8, 2011 Any help much appreciated. Tonight, I placed a bet on Barcelona (-2). Now they won 2-0 so the result is even. I thought the bet was void if this happened and the stake was refunded? It is showing as lost in my Bet History. I might be speaking shite but ohwell. Thanks. Hi Roy There are usually three markets available for this type of bet. In this instance, Barcelona to win by 3 or more (Which was effectively your selection), Espanyol to lose by a goal (Which would be Espanyol +2} and the handicap draw (Barcelone to win by 2 goals). In this case, the handicap draw would be the winning selection.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
